Vinoteca

Reviewed by Kate Nerenberg

One of our very favorite spots to get a drink or hit a happy hour.

Vinoteca

1940 11th Street, NW
Washington, DC
Phone: 202-332-9463

Nearby Metro Stops: U St./African-American Civil War Memorial/Cardozo

Scene: Outdoor Seating , Upscale , Food Specials

Visit Website

Happy Hours on: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day, Saturday, Sunday

Every day from 5 to 7: a rotating menu of 20 wines and one beer selection for $5, daily food specials including sliders, crostinis, and small plates.


This wine bar is playfully modern with its wine-preservation machines, red-tiled pillars, and low-hanging globe lights. Young professionals come in droves on weekends to sample the approximately 100 wines, most of which are available by the taste, glass, or bottle. Five flights ($14 to $30), with whimsical names such as Italian Threesome and Forget Sideways, offer the chance to try three like-minded wines. You can get selected glasses for $5 Monday through Friday from 5 to 7, but Sundays are the most fun: A flamenco dancer works the room, and all Spanish and South American bottles are half off.
